TARIFF CONCESSION REVOCATION ORDER

Under Section 269SD(3) of the Customs Act 1901, I Wendy Knowles a delegate of the Chief Executive Officer

(a) revoke Tariff Concession Order Number 0516050 made on 06.02.06, in respect of the goods described in TABLE A below.  This Revocation has effect from 09.03.06; and

(b) make in its place the Tariff Concession Orders described in TABLE B. The goods specified in Column 1 of TABLE B are goods to which the item in Part III of Schedule 4 to the Customs Tariff Act 1995 specified in Column 2 of TABLE B applies. The Order shall have effect from the date notified in paragraph (a) above as the date of effect for the Revocation.
